Lemme enjoy my excuses).<\/p>\n<h3>So what&#8217;s Ragnar Trail?<\/h3>\n<p><img loading=\"lazy\" decoding=\"async\" class=\"alignnone size-full wp-image-17745\" src=\"https:\/\/www.johnremus.com\/blog\/wp-content\/uploads\/2016\/07\/ragnartahoe2016.png\" alt=\"ragnartahoe2016\" width=\"900\" height=\"367\" srcset=\"https:\/\/www.johnremus.com\/blog\/wp-content\/uploads\/2016\/07\/ragnartahoe2016.png 900w, https:\/\/www.johnremus.com\/blog\/wp-content\/uploads\/2016\/07\/ragnartahoe2016-150x61.png 150w, https:\/\/www.johnremus.com\/blog\/wp-content\/uploads\/2016\/07\/ragnartahoe2016-300x122.png 300w, https:\/\/www.johnremus.com\/blog\/wp-content\/uploads\/2016\/07\/ragnartahoe2016-768x313.png 768w, https:\/\/www.johnremus.com\/blog\/wp-content\/uploads\/2016\/07\/ragnartahoe2016-860x351.png 860w\" sizes=\"auto, (max-width: 900px) 100vw, 900px\" \/><\/p>\n<p>Ragnar Trail is a three-loop eight-member relay race. In the mountains.<br \/>\nEach team member has to run every loop once. If you&#8217;re a badass (or just an over achiever) your group can do a four-man &#8220;Ultra&#8221; team and run each loop twice. The total mileage on this course is approximately 16 miles per person in the standard 8-person\u00a0race team.<br \/>\nSo you can understand why I wasn&#8217;t going to train beyond my normal routine, that&#8217;s not a hard distance for me to knock out in three pieces.<\/p>\n<p>&nbsp;<\/p>\n<h3>Understanding the course and knowing what I was getting into<\/h3>\n<p>As I said above, I knew what I signed up for. And I tried to nicely emphasize that to my new team in our video conference calls and emails. Running in Tahoe is no joke. It&#8217;s hard. The altitude will make you feel like you can&#8217;t breathe when you start running. The light is harsh and bright. And the sun will burn you quicker than at sea level. At home I can\u00a0run\u00a0a 10k in about 45 minutes without\u00a0additional training. I already knew that in Tahoe that same distance takes me closer to an hour. So throw in some mountains that I have to run up? I figured 1 hour and 15 minutes for the 7 mile loop.<\/p>\n<p>Those of you who do a lot of races, and particularly triathlon, know that course research is really just part of proper planning. Haha!<\/p>\n<p>So for those curious I&#8217;m going to also directly link mine for anyone interested in doing this event.<\/p>\n<hr \/>\n<p>&nbsp;<\/p>\n<h2>How did we fare..<\/h2>\n<p><img loading=\"lazy\" decoding=\"async\" class=\"alignnone wp-image-17838 size-large\" src=\"https:\/\/www.johnremus.com\/blog\/wp-content\/uploads\/2016\/07\/ragnarteamdata-661x1024.png\" width=\"661\" height=\"1024\" srcset=\"https:\/\/www.johnremus.com\/blog\/wp-content\/uploads\/2016\/07\/ragnarteamdata-661x1024.png 661w, https:\/\/www.johnremus.com\/blog\/wp-content\/uploads\/2016\/07\/ragnarteamdata-97x150.png 97w, https:\/\/www.johnremus.com\/blog\/wp-content\/uploads\/2016\/07\/ragnarteamdata-194x300.png 194w, https:\/\/www.johnremus.com\/blog\/wp-content\/uploads\/2016\/07\/ragnarteamdata.png 686w\" sizes=\"auto, (max-width: 661px) 100vw, 661px\" \/><\/p>\n<p>We finished close to last _of the overall\u00a0<strong>finishers<\/strong>_. <strong>BUT<\/strong> let me explain&#8230;<\/p>\n<h3>Ragnar Trail Relay Tahoe had a ~25% DNF rate<\/h3>\n<p>That&#8217;s a pretty scary stat, right? I&#8217;ll further explain.<br \/>\nAs you see on the chart above there are\u00a0<strong>24<\/strong> legs of the race to be completed. Eight people. Three each. Remember?<br \/>\nRagnar assigns your team a start time based on your expected speed. But SO many people clearly overestimate\u00a0their ability to trail-run at altitude. And they either wear themselves out, or were simply undertrained for this race.<\/p>\n<p><strong>There were actually 227 teams in Tahoe this weekend.\u00a0<\/strong><\/p>\n<p>If teams start to fall behind schedule then Ragnar will double-up runners. This means that when &#8220;Bob&#8221; is out doing his Green Loop, then they will _also_ send &#8220;Jim&#8221; out to run his Yellow loop\u00a0<strong>and there will be two runners on the course at the same time (which is no longer a relay)<\/strong>.<br \/>\nIf you read other race reports online you see this happens frequently.<br \/>\n55 of 227 teams had to double-up runners, that&#8217;s 24% of the field.<\/p>\n<p><strong>&#8220;But John, those teams still finished, right?&#8221;<\/strong><\/p>\n<p>Yes. This means that <em>Ragnar is\u00a0about the experience and there to be enjoyed by the competitive, the casual, and the partiers alike<\/em>.<br \/>\nThis is not an entirely horrible concept.<\/p>\n<p><strong>&#8220;So why did you call it a DNF?&#8221;<\/strong><\/p>\n<p>Personally I consider failing to finish the race by the rules set, in the order and manner the race is designed, a failure. Your team is missing data on legs of the race. It&#8217;s incomplete. Officially this is a DNF.<br \/>\nBut, again, Ragnar wants every team to have a shot at finishing. And if you get all your guys out on the course and all still run your legs, you will have your finisher (or maybe now a &#8220;completion&#8221;) medal to bring home. But of course your team is not eligible for awards\/etc.<\/p>\n<p><strong><em>So my team finished, on time, on schedule, and in order. We were team 162\/227 teams. Also, a group of very mixed ages and athletic ability.<\/em><\/strong><\/p>\n<hr \/>\n<h2>Let&#8217;s get to the data!<\/h2>\n<hr \/>\n<h2>Red Loop<\/h2>\n<p><img loading=\"lazy\" decoding=\"async\" class=\"alignnone wp-image-17749\" src=\"https:\/\/www.johnremus.com\/blog\/wp-content\/uploads\/2016\/07\/ragnar_red1.png\" alt=\"ragnar_red1\" width=\"800\" height=\"796\" srcset=\"https:\/\/www.johnremus.com\/blog\/wp-content\/uploads\/2016\/07\/ragnar_red1.png 970w, https:\/\/www.johnremus.com\/blog\/wp-content\/uploads\/2016\/07\/ragnar_red1-150x150.png 150w, https:\/\/www.johnremus.com\/blog\/wp-content\/uploads\/2016\/07\/ragnar_red1-300x298.png 300w, https:\/\/www.johnremus.com\/blog\/wp-content\/uploads\/2016\/07\/ragnar_red1-768x764.png 768w, https:\/\/www.johnremus.com\/blog\/wp-content\/uploads\/2016\/07\/ragnar_red1-860x856.png 860w\" sizes=\"auto, (max-width: 800px) 100vw, 800px\" \/><br \/>\n(<a href=\"https:\/\/www.strava.com\/activities\/649912492\" target=\"_blank\" rel=\"noopener\">https:\/\/www.strava.com\/activities\/649912492<\/a>)<\/p>\n<p>Online this loop is listed as 7.1 miles. However with my Garmin 920 I clocked 6.9 miles. When I left the transition tent I told Michael (who I was bumping that weekend) that if I had a good run I would be back in 1:15. And I only missed that mark by 14 seconds. woo!<br \/>\nNOTE: The run is clockwise, and does NOT do a figure eight, you&#8217;re just briefly on the same trail\u00a0in the middle section like street-traffic.<\/p>\n<p>This loop is no joke though. Everyone online and in camp was saying &#8220;Yellow is the hard one, Red is just longer with a technical descent&#8221;. And that turned out to be wrong.<\/p>\n<p>Check out the elevation map&#8230;<\/p>\n<p><img loading=\"lazy\" decoding=\"async\" class=\"alignnone size-full wp-image-17750\" src=\"https:\/\/www.johnremus.com\/blog\/wp-content\/uploads\/2016\/07\/ragnarred2.png\" alt=\"ragnarred2\" width=\"969\" height=\"443\" srcset=\"https:\/\/www.johnremus.com\/blog\/wp-content\/uploads\/2016\/07\/ragnarred2.png 969w, https:\/\/www.johnremus.com\/blog\/wp-content\/uploads\/2016\/07\/ragnarred2-150x69.png 150w, https:\/\/www.johnremus.com\/blog\/wp-content\/uploads\/2016\/07\/ragnarred2-300x137.png 300w, https:\/\/www.johnremus.com\/blog\/wp-content\/uploads\/2016\/07\/ragnarred2-768x351.png 768w, https:\/\/www.johnremus.com\/blog\/wp-content\/uploads\/2016\/07\/ragnarred2-860x393.png 860w\" sizes=\"auto, (max-width: 969px) 100vw, 969px\" \/><\/p>\n<p>Red Loop is hard. The first two miles or so you&#8217;re running through the forest. It&#8217;s shaded, and quite nice. And the climbing isn&#8217;t too bad.<br \/>\nBut after that it keeps going up, and up, and up. And you&#8217;re now in much more sunlight.<br \/>\nAt mile 2.4 you hit 16.5% grade! You can see my pace drop at major grades.<\/p>\n<p>That first major peak you see above is when you come out onto the ridge.<br \/>\nThis is really deceiving because in the middle of the day you can&#8217;t see the trail ahead along the ridge, and don&#8217;t see that you&#8217;re still climbing. I heard from the night runners that they saw headlamps along the ridge as a sobering warning of what lay ahead, however.<\/p>\n<p>See the spot at 3.1 miles where my pace just plummets? That&#8217;s me _hiking_ because you&#8217;re at a 22.2% grade!<\/p>\n<p>After those three peaks though you can pretty much tell it&#8217;s going to be downhill from here. The descent was\u00a0FAST. And dangerous. I had to be careful not to trip as I ran down the rocky, dusty path. The descent down you hit grades as steep as -20.9%, which is just insane.<\/p>\n<p>But after you&#8217;re off the mountain you&#8217;re back in an open field, the same one you ran through on your way toward the mountain. But this time as you exit out you make a hard left turn and head to the road. This flat land part I tried to balance out my pace a bit again and make up time from the climb up. I was bouncing around a 9 min\/mile average &#8211; which is my usual altitude pace for flat land.<\/p>\n<p>As you re-enter camp there is a pathway that you will run up every single time for each leg (don&#8217;t camp in this area unless you want all your things completely covered with dust).<br \/>\nThis last incline toward the end of your run has one last very sharp climb, before the sharper descent back into transition. A lot of people were walking up in the heat, tired from their runs. My own pace dropped slightly at the sharpest climb, and then I picked back up and ran down to transition to Michael so he could start his Green Loop.<\/p>\n<p>&nbsp;<\/p>\n<h2>Yellow Loop<\/h2>\n<p><img loading=\"lazy\" decoding=\"async\" class=\"alignnone wp-image-17751\" src=\"https:\/\/www.johnremus.com\/blog\/wp-content\/uploads\/2016\/07\/ragnaryellow1.png\" alt=\"ragnaryellow1\" width=\"800\" height=\"844\" srcset=\"https:\/\/www.johnremus.com\/blog\/wp-content\/uploads\/2016\/07\/ragnaryellow1.png 967w, https:\/\/www.johnremus.com\/blog\/wp-content\/uploads\/2016\/07\/ragnaryellow1-142x150.png 142w, https:\/\/www.johnremus.com\/blog\/wp-content\/uploads\/2016\/07\/ragnaryellow1-284x300.png 284w, https:\/\/www.johnremus.com\/blog\/wp-content\/uploads\/2016\/07\/ragnaryellow1-768x810.png 768w, https:\/\/www.johnremus.com\/blog\/wp-content\/uploads\/2016\/07\/ragnaryellow1-860x907.png 860w\" sizes=\"auto, (max-width: 800px) 100vw, 800px\" \/><br \/>\n(<a href=\"https:\/\/www.strava.com\/activities\/650186737\" target=\"_blank\" rel=\"noopener\">https:\/\/www.strava.com\/activities\/650186737<\/a>)<\/p>\n<p>The Yellow Loop for me ended up being at 9:20 pm. We were all talking through the tent to those that were outside sitting.\u00a0At some point during this time I got up and started my day, debating what I wanted to wear for my run.<\/p>\n<p>After realizing I&#8217;d be running at 930, I simply went with tank and shorts&#8230; because it was already getting hot out.<\/p>\n<p>&nbsp;<\/p>\n<h2>Green Loop<\/h2>\n<p><img loading=\"lazy\" decoding=\"async\" class=\"alignnone wp-image-17754\" src=\"https:\/\/www.johnremus.com\/blog\/wp-content\/uploads\/2016\/07\/ragnargreen1-927x1024.png\" alt=\"ragnargreen1\" width=\"800\" height=\"883\" srcset=\"https:\/\/www.johnremus.com\/blog\/wp-content\/uploads\/2016\/07\/ragnargreen1-927x1024.png 927w, https:\/\/www.johnremus.com\/blog\/wp-content\/uploads\/2016\/07\/ragnargreen1-136x150.png 136w, https:\/\/www.johnremus.com\/blog\/wp-content\/uploads\/2016\/07\/ragnargreen1-272x300.png 272w, https:\/\/www.johnremus.com\/blog\/wp-content\/uploads\/2016\/07\/ragnargreen1-768x848.png 768w, https:\/\/www.johnremus.com\/blog\/wp-content\/uploads\/2016\/07\/ragnargreen1-860x950.png 860w, https:\/\/www.johnremus.com\/blog\/wp-content\/uploads\/2016\/07\/ragnargreen1.png 968w\" sizes=\"auto, (max-width: 800px) 100vw, 800px\" \/><br \/>\n(<a href=\"https:\/\/www.strava.com\/activities\/650924656\" target=\"_blank\" rel=\"noopener\">https:\/\/www.strava.com\/activities\/650924656<\/a>)<\/p>\n<p>Green loop is really just called the easy loop because it&#8217;s being compared to Yellow and Red. It&#8217;s still a solid run with some good climbing in it.<br \/>\nSo don&#8217;t be fooled going out. And certainly don&#8217;t go out too hard if you start on this one in the overall race.<\/p>\n<p><img loading=\"lazy\" decoding=\"async\" class=\"alignnone size-full wp-image-17755\" src=\"https:\/\/www.johnremus.com\/blog\/wp-content\/uploads\/2016\/07\/ragnargreen2.png\" alt=\"ragnargreen2\" width=\"963\" height=\"428\" srcset=\"https:\/\/www.johnremus.com\/blog\/wp-content\/uploads\/2016\/07\/ragnargreen2.png 963w, https:\/\/www.johnremus.com\/blog\/wp-content\/uploads\/2016\/07\/ragnargreen2-150x67.png 150w, https:\/\/www.johnremus.com\/blog\/wp-content\/uploads\/2016\/07\/ragnargreen2-300x133.png 300w, https:\/\/www.johnremus.com\/blog\/wp-content\/uploads\/2016\/07\/ragnargreen2-768x341.png 768w, https:\/\/www.johnremus.com\/blog\/wp-content\/uploads\/2016\/07\/ragnargreen2-860x382.png 860w\" sizes=\"auto, (max-width: 963px) 100vw, 963px\" \/><\/p>\n<p>You actually do hit a 19.4% grade on this run. It&#8217;s short, but sharp.<br \/>\nI headed out on this loop\u00a0planning to run the whole thing. You run up the hill as usual like the other loops out of transition. But then it&#8217;s a hard left turn and you run down through camp.<\/p>\n<p>I saw several people go past our campsite that weekend with bibs on. It wasn&#8217;t til my last run, Green loop, that I realized those people had actually taken a wrong turn and ended up by our campsite. When you &#8220;leave&#8221; through the campground, you have to stay on the path to the left. There aren&#8217;t large visible signs, so I now understood how that would be easy to miss.<\/p>\n<p>After leaving the campground you hit the street &#8211; but only briefly. There is a volunteer there watching for cars that I said hello to as a car passed. He shouted &#8220;don&#8217;t forget to cross!&#8221; to me, and I laughed and thanked him as I crossed the street. I had stayed on my side of the road as the car passed and at the same time, the car was in just the right position to block the sign _telling me to cross_.<br \/>\nI would have missed it. And that&#8217;s exactly why a volunteer right there was a huge help!<\/p>\n<p>Again, the rest of this loop was good. half shaded, half in the sun. Some steep climbs and some large sections\u00a0through areas with a lot of tan bark, etc. I&#8217;m pretty sure those parts of the trail are staging areas for forest crews that work in the area.<br \/>\nI slowed down to a hike\/walk at two points, the sharp climb, and again at the very end for that last little climb before the finish.<\/p>\n<p>After running in I handed off the bib to Michael for the last time, wished him luck on his run, and went back to camp.<\/p>\n<p>&nbsp;<\/p>\n<h2>Wrapping Up the event<\/h2>\n<p>The rest of the afternoon was pretty easy going for me.
